net.minecraft.data.recipes

public class ShapedRecipeBuilder

implements RecipeBuilder

kc
net.minecraft.data.recipes.ShapedRecipeBuilder
net.minecraft.class_2447
net.minecraft.unmapped.C_gfkvrxou
net.minecraft.data.server.recipe.ShapedRecipeJsonFactory
net.minecraft.src.C_4830_

Field summary

Modifier and TypeField
private final Item
a
result
field_11380
f_ezdpefxm
output
f_126106_
private final int
b
count
field_11378
f_pylfbbun
outputCount
f_126107_
private final List<String>
c
rows
field_11377
f_kxfnyzxp
pattern
f_126108_
private final Map<Character, Ingredient>
d
key
field_11376
f_bnvdxogk
inputs
f_126109_
private final Advancement$Builder
e
advancement
field_11379
f_nnmjhqjo
builder
f_126110_
private String
f
group
field_11381
f_ogramfqh
group
f_126111_

Constructor summary

ModifierConstructor
public (ItemLike output, int outputCount)

Method summary

Modifier and TypeMethod
public static ShapedRecipeBuilder
b(cac arg0)
shaped(ItemLike arg0)
method_10437(class_1935 arg0)
m_lsbxfjdi(C_gmbqjnle arg0)
create(ItemConvertible output)
m_126116_(C_1595_ p_126117_)
public static ShapedRecipeBuilder
a(cac arg0, int arg1)
shaped(ItemLike arg0, int arg1)
method_10436(class_1935 arg0, int arg1)
m_adaykrhf(C_gmbqjnle arg0, int arg1)
create(ItemConvertible output, int outputCount)
m_126118_(C_1595_ p_126119_, int p_126120_)
public ShapedRecipeBuilder
a(Character arg0, ahr<bua> arg1)
define(Character arg0, Tag<Item> arg1)
method_10433(Character arg0, class_3494<class_1792> arg1)
m_zognanpy(Character arg0, C_mokekhxv<C_vorddnax> arg1)
input(Character c, Tag<Item> tag)
m_126121_(Character p_126123_, C_147_<C_1381_> arg1)
public ShapedRecipeBuilder
a(Character arg0, cac arg1)
define(Character arg0, ItemLike arg1)
method_10434(Character arg0, class_1935 arg1)
m_xnjuetes(Character arg0, C_gmbqjnle arg1)
input(Character c, ItemConvertible itemProvider)
m_126127_(Character p_126129_, C_1595_ arg1)
public ShapedRecipeBuilder
a(Character arg0, bwt arg1)
define(Character arg0, Ingredient arg1)
method_10428(Character arg0, class_1856 arg1)
m_rxvkvjpp(Character arg0, C_tcpsydrv arg1)
input(Character c, Ingredient ingredient)
m_126124_(Character p_126126_, C_1462_ arg1)
public ShapedRecipeBuilder
b(String arg0)
pattern(String arg0)
method_10439(String arg0)
m_pgqmpqas(String arg0)
pattern(String patternStr)
m_126130_(String arg0)
public ShapedRecipeBuilder
b(String arg0, an arg1)
unlockedBy(String arg0, CriterionTriggerInstance arg1)
method_10429(String arg0, class_184 arg1)
m_bzwiviil(String arg0, C_zkhebbek arg1)
criterion(String arg0, CriterionConditions arg1)
m_142284_(String p_126134_, C_207_ arg1)
public ShapedRecipeBuilder
c(String arg0)
group(String arg0)
method_10435(String arg0)
m_flzcdooo(String arg0)
group(String arg0)
m_142409_(String arg0)
public Item
a()
getResult()
method_36441()
m_iyrkrudc()
getOutputItem()
m_142372_()
public void
a(Consumer<jz> arg0, yh arg1)
save(Consumer<FinishedRecipe> arg0, ResourceLocation arg1)
method_17972(Consumer<class_2444> arg0, class_2960 arg1)
m_yvtbmurw(Consumer<C_qoyuyccf> arg0, C_ncpywfca arg1)
offerTo(Consumer<RecipeJsonProvider> arg0, Identifier arg1)
m_142700_(Consumer<C_4828_> p_126142_, C_5265_ arg1)
private void
a(yh arg0)
ensureValid(ResourceLocation arg0)
method_10432(class_2960 arg0)
m_buxptdun(C_ncpywfca arg0)
validate(Identifier recipeId)
m_126143_(C_5265_ arg0)